Output e0308188d7dae3a42c468763e8c5461ffdd96989001711102e4fbd0a8f6837bb:7

value
23553708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3955f4cd16b786e9d271623b5a123c43f4ccc50a OP_EQUAL
address
36vBQphzMp49iuZBhWwx8qMwsoZw4qd1MQ
transaction
e0308188d7dae3a42c468763e8c5461ffdd96989001711102e4fbd0a8f6837bb
confirmations
296595
spent
true